Output 3783881766f350d159866daf463135a994fdd9a3acbb4a1320f431bc62f1947f:1

value
132059
script pubkey
OP_0 OP_PUSHBYTES_20 86fb8bf5310329db46d961d1d27f130a4397a08c
address
bc1qsmachaf3qv5ak3kev8gaylcnpfpe0gyvwjhwzr
transaction
3783881766f350d159866daf463135a994fdd9a3acbb4a1320f431bc62f1947f
spent
true